How to get video bit depth

I have the following code:
videofile = "motion-detection.mpg";
v_object = VideoReader(videofile);
vframe_1 = read(v_object, vframe_index);
vframe_2 = read(v_object, vframe_index+1);
And I was thinking of using BitsPerPixel (v_object.BitsPerPixel), but then I'm stuck. How do I get the bit depth using the BitsPerPixel-command?

Bit depth of a pixel is defined as the number of bits required to represent each color of the pixel, hence, the BitsPerPixel property should give you the bit depth directly.
